- All valid initramfs types will be listed in INITRAMFS_FSTYPES so use
that variable rather than open-coding a list of possibilities.
- Since we're using the list of things that must exist now we don't need
to test if the files exist anymore. And when signing, we can sign all
of them now.
- Add some python to do_package to update all of the ALTERNATIVES
variables dynamically based on how we're configured. This introduces
an alternative for the initramfs portion as well so there is a stable
name.

- In all cases, when building Linux apps (and thus linking with gcc) we
need to pass in the normal set of LDFLAGS for both rpath and link hash
type.
- Rework Fix-for-the-cross-compilation.patch a bit. When linking EFI
apps (and thus linking with ld) we don't need to pass in other special
flags. When linking the "openssl" apps we do not need to spell out
the crtN files as gcc handles that for us, they are normal Linux apps.
Ensure that all Linux apps get our EXTRA_LDFLAGS passed in.
With all of these changes we are now able to reuse sstate cache between
build directories.

- You must ensure that RPM is used in PACKAGE_CLASSES.
- We need to remove image-prelink from USER_CLASSES. Prelinking the
image at creation time (as happens on x86/x86_64) will result in the
IMA hash of files changing from the recorded signature and
verification will fail.

ima_inspect is a small program that allows to give a human-readable
representation of the contents of the extended attributes (xattrs) that
the Linux IMA security subsystem creates and manages for files.

Yocto (pyro) uses the character "_" to separate the package name from
the version number. If this character is used in the package name or
in a package name extension, the build will fail.
Replacing the "_" with one of the allowed characters fixes the problem.

The content of meta-signing-key depends on a few recipes within
meta-efi-secure-boot. However, meta-signing-key can be used without
meta-efi-secure-boot if we move libsign and sbsigntool over. Doing this will
also provide a more correct set of dependencies as we cannot say that both
layers depend on eachother. While doing this, within meta-signing-key only
depend on content from meta-efi-secure-boot if the efi-secure-boot
DISTRO_FEATURE is set.

when openssl-tpm-engine lib is used on an unattended device, there is no
way to input TPM key password. So add this feature to support parse an
encrypted(AES algorithm) TPM key password from env.
The default decrypting AES password and salt is set in bb file.
When we create a TPM key(TSS format), generate a 8 bytes random data
as its password, and then we need to encrypt the password with the same
AES password and salt in bb file.
At last, we set a env as below:
export TPM_KEY_ENC_PW=xxxxxxxx
"xxxxxxxx" is the encrypted TPM key password for libtpm.so.
